That’s right, AspenFilm is kicking off the 17th annual Aspen ShortsFest April 2nd – 6th! We’ve screened about 3500 short films from around the world representing nearly 30 countries and have chosen the best of the best for screening right here in Aspen. Filmmaker Magazine called Aspen’s ShortsFest, which is an Oscar-Qualifying event, “one of the most prestigious festivals devoted to short films in the world.”
